Introduction

Interpretation of the core content of the standard

This standard systematically regulates the full life cycle safety evaluation system of suspended floor glass, step glass and plank glass for the first time. It focuses on the special use scenarios of high-altitude transparent carriers and establishes a two-stage evaluation mechanism before and after installation.


Key technical requirements

Evaluation dimensions Suspended floor glass Plank road glass Key differences
Structural composition ≥2 layers of glass (8mm tempered surface) ≥3 layers of glass (8mm tempered surface) Plank road needs to add a protective layer
Thickness of intermediate film ≥1.52mm (PVB/ion membrane/EVA) Uniform requirements
Dynamic load Indoor environment Harsh outdoor environment Plank roads require additional evaluation

Analysis of implementation points

Items that must be checked before installation

  • Thickness deviation: Use an outside micrometer to check, which should comply with the allowable range of GB/T38784
  • Edge burst control: Edge burst depth ≤ 1/3 of thickness, length ≤ 10mm/meter
  • Compatibility test: Chemical compatibility verification of adhesive and interlayer

Key monitoring after installation

  • New scratches ≤ 2 lines/block, width < 0.2mm
  • Structural integrity under dynamic load
  • Extension of edge cracks

Technology Evolution Analysis

This standard has the following major improvements over the previous version: 1) It is clarified that the three-layer structure is a mandatory requirement for plank road glass; 2) ionic interlayer is added as an optional material; 3) Dynamic load is included in the mandatory inspection items. These revisions are based on the practical experience of projects such as the Zhangjiajie Glass Plank Road.

Common Risk Warning

Typical Unqualified Case: A scenic spot used a two-layer structure for plank road glass, and the interlayer delamination occurred under temperature difference stress. According to clause 5.1.1 of this standard, a three-layer structure configuration must be adopted.
